 However, it appears there is definitely a demand for a comprehensive
listing of Homeowner’s Associations in Virginia! Therefore, the
Greater Hampton Roads Realtor’s Association has compiled a database
which “allows you to search online property owner associations for the
entire state of Virginia!”
  Refer to the page at http://www.centerforrealestate.com/condo/. I
did a basic search by leaving all the fields blank, except for City,
where I typed in Virginia Beach. By leaving the circles blank for
condo or property owners, I received a list of several pages including
names and contact information for both condo and property homeowner’s
associations. Unfortunately, there were no telephone numbers.
 Obviously, to do a search for the existence of newsletters associated
with each of these associations would take several days, considering
the fact that Virginia Beach is just one city in your area of
interest. Therefore, it might be more expedient to contact each
association by the mail contact listed, or do a www.whitepages.com
search to find a phone number.
